>>8075948
All you really need is the Pythagorean identity, Euler's identity, De Moivre's formula, and rudimentary algebra knowledge to derive any trig identity you want. The current pedagogy complicates the trig stuff in integral calculus imho

>>8075948
You need to have a good standing with trig in calc 2.

You will be doing stuff like inverse trig derivatives and integrals (mostly new identities) and trig substitution.

You should ask your professor after day one if you arent sure about your trig skills.

>>8076028
We do it in Calc III: Multivariable here, which is probably first semester second year.

Calc I: limits, differentiation, applications of differentiation, and integration
Calc II: Basically integral calculus with sequence and series, lots of application problems
Calc III: vector calculus, multiple integrals, theorems of Stoke and Gauss and Green
